Cheese expert Andrew Torrens recently had the opportunity to taste Hákarl, Iceland’s traditional rotten shark dish (you can read a bit more about it here). Here’s how it went, in his own words:
Myself and 3 friends ate the shark this past Friday and while it was certainly not enjoyable no one vomited. In actuality I was slightly disappointed and thought it was tamer then it had been beefed up by the internet. Yes I felt nauseous from the smell and my friends apartment may never be inhabitable again the taste was simply fish, fish, fish, soap and ammonia. Even my girlfriend who has been trying to fight a fear of seafood since she was young ate the shark on friday night (she also had salmon for the first time on thursday night and said that horrified her more). In conclusion it wasn’t that bad and not even close to as bad as stinky tofu which my friend has also had.
